Hickory, N.C. –- Lenoir-Rhyne University has promoted Sue Reuschle to head women’s lacrosse coach. Reuschle spent last year as a graduate assistant coach for the Bears, helping the squad notch six wins in its inaugural season.
“I am very pleased we have gone in this direction and I am quite confident that Sue will help build a successful program,” Neill McGeachy, Lenoir-Rhyne’s director of intercollegiate athletics, said.
“I am so very excited to be the head coach of the Lenoir-Rhyne women’s lacrosse team,” Reuschle said. “I can’t wait to see what we can do when this talented group of ladies I had the pleasure of coaching last year returns and is joined by a high-caliber group of newcomers. I am also thankful for our athletics director (Neill McGeachy) for giving me this opportunity and for our director of lacrosse (Greg Paradine) for being a great mentor to me this past year.”
Reuschle came to Lenoir-Rhyne after spending one year as an assistant women’s lacrosse coach at E.A. Laney High School in Wilmington, N.C.
Prior to Laney, Reuschle spent the 2009 season as a traveling goalkeeper coach for Wilmington area schools at both the middle and high school levels.
Reuschle played at SUNY Oswego (2003-04) where she was a goalkeeper and midfielder before transferring to the University of North Carolina at Wilmington.
